WarcraftHelper:魔兽争霸III的终极兼容性解决方案 - 在现代系统上流畅运行经典游戏的完整指南

WarcraftHelper:魔兽争霸III的终极兼容性解决方案 - 在现代系统上流畅运行经典游戏的完整指南 WarcraftHelper魔兽争霸III的终极兼容性解决方案 - 在现代系统上流畅运行经典游戏的完整指南【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per你是否还在为魔兽争霸III在现代Windows系统上的各种兼容性问题而烦恼WarcraftHelper是专为解决这些问题而设计的开源工具让经典游戏在现代硬件上重获新生。这款强大的魔兽争霸III辅助插件支持1.20e到1.27b多个版本通过模块化设计解决了宽屏适配、帧率解锁、中文路径识别等核心痛点为玩家提供无缝的游戏体验。项目概述为什么需要WarcraftHelper魔兽争霸III作为一款经典的即时战略游戏在Windows 10/11等现代系统上运行时常常遇到各种兼容性问题。这些问题不仅影响游戏体验甚至可能导致游戏无法正常运行。WarcraftHelper正是为解决这些问题而生它就像一个智能适配器让老游戏完美适配新系统。WarcraftHelper的中文路径修复功能解决了地图加载问题核心价值主张WarcraftHelper的核心价值在于它的模块化设计和全面兼容性。不同于单一的补丁工具它提供了可配置的插件系统每个功能都可以独立启用或禁用。这种设计理念确保了工具的高度灵活性和稳定性。五大核心功能模块全方位优化游戏体验1. ️ 宽屏适配模块 - 告别画面拉伸现代显示器多为16:9或21:9比例而魔兽争霸III原生只支持4:3比例。这导致游戏画面被强行拉伸单位模型变形严重影响游戏体验。工作原理通过动态调整游戏视口参数在保持原始画面比例的同时适配现代显示器就像为老电影添加黑边一样保护画面完整性。配置位置WarcraftHelper/plugin/widescreen.cpp2. ⚡ 帧率控制模块 - 释放硬件性能游戏原生锁定60帧无法发挥高刷新率显示器的优势。WarcraftHelper可以完全解锁帧率限制让游戏流畅度大幅提升。关键特性完全解锁帧率上限可自定义目标帧率60-无限制防止硬件过载的智能控制配置文件设置[FPS] Enable1 TargetFPS144 # 适配144Hz显示器3. 中文路径修复模块 - 告别乱码问题中文操作系统下的魔兽争霸III常常无法识别中文路径的地图文件导致地图加载失败。这个模块通过API重定向技术完美解决了这一问题。支持场景中文用户名目录中文地图名称中文文件夹路径4. 地图大小限制解除模块魔兽争霸III对地图文件大小有严格限制这限制了许多高质量自定义地图的开发和使用。WarcraftHelper解除了这一限制让玩家可以畅玩各种大型地图。技术实现WarcraftHelper/plugin/sizebypass.cpp5. 游戏体验增强模块除了核心兼容性功能外WarcraftHelper还提供了一系列增强功能功能描述适用版本自动保存录像自动保存游戏录像到指定目录全版本支持实时FPS显示在游戏界面显示当前帧率1.24e及以上自动显血自动显示单位生命值1.20e专属功能窗口化优化优化窗口模式下的显示稳定性全版本支持快速开始指南三步安装配置第一步获取和编译工具克隆项目仓库git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per编译项目需要Visual Studio 2019和CMakecmake . -A win32 -B build cmake --build build --config MinSizeRel编译好的文件位于build/output目录下。第二步部署到游戏目录将编译生成的所有文件复制到魔兽争霸III的游戏安装目录启动游戏一次建议使用窗口模式游戏目录会自动生成WarcraftHelper.ini配置文件第三步基础配置调整打开生成的WarcraftHelper.ini文件根据你的需求调整以下核心设置[Options] # 解锁FPS限制 UnlockFPS true # 开启宽屏支持 WideScreen true # 解锁地图大小限制 UnlockMapSize true # 自动保存录像 AutoSaveReplay true高级配置技巧针对不同硬件的优化方案办公本/低配置设备优化如果你的设备配置较低建议进行以下优化帧率限制设置TargetFPS 60避免硬件过载关闭非核心功能如不需要可以关闭自动显血等功能内存优化确保系统有足够可用内存运行游戏游戏本/中端配置优化中等配置设备可以获得更好的平衡体验帧率设置TargetFPS 120或TargetFPS 144开启所有兼容性功能充分利用硬件性能使用窗口化模式便于多任务处理高性能游戏PC优化高端配置可以完全释放游戏潜力完全解锁帧率设置TargetFPS 0启用所有增强功能享受完整功能体验配合高刷新率显示器获得最流畅的游戏体验常见问题解答快速解决使用中的疑惑Q1WarcraftHelper支持哪些魔兽争霸III版本A支持1.20e、1.24e、1.26a、1.27a和1.27b版本覆盖了大多数玩家使用的版本。Q2工具会影响游戏平衡性吗A不会。WarcraftHelper仅修改兼容性相关参数不涉及游戏核心逻辑或单位属性修改。Q3为什么第一次运行需要使用窗口化模式A窗口化模式允许插件正确覆盖注册表中的FPS最大值数据确保帧率解锁功能正常工作。Q4如何解决字体重叠问题A在高分辨率显示器上可以使用游戏内的F7键刷新窗口需要窗口化模式。Q5录像保存在哪里A录像会自动保存在魔兽replay目录的WHReplay子目录下。技术实现原理简洁而高效的设计WarcraftHelper采用插件化架构设计每个功能模块都是独立的插件实现。这种设计有以下几个优势模块化架构每个功能模块都继承自IPlugin接口实现了Start()和Stop()方法。这种设计使得功能模块可以独立启用或禁用新功能可以轻松添加问题排查更加简单核心源码结构项目的核心源码位于WarcraftHelper/目录下插件实现WarcraftHelper/plugin/- 所有功能模块的实现游戏接口WarcraftHelper/game/- 与游戏交互的底层接口配置管理WarcraftHelper/config/- 配置文件读写功能兼容性保障机制WarcraftHelper通过版本检测和动态适配机制确保在不同游戏版本上的兼容性启动时检测游戏版本根据版本启用相应功能模块动态调整API调用方式总结让经典游戏焕发新生WarcraftHelper不仅仅是一个简单的兼容性补丁它是一个完整的魔兽争霸III优化解决方案。通过这个开源工具你可以✅解决现代系统兼容性问题- 在Windows 10/11上流畅运行✅享受宽屏游戏体验- 告别画面拉伸变形✅释放硬件性能- 充分利用高刷新率显示器✅使用中文路径地图- 不再为乱码问题烦恼✅玩转大型自定义地图- 解除地图大小限制下一步行动建议立即尝试按照快速开始指南安装配置WarcraftHelper个性化调整根据你的硬件配置调整参数设置反馈建议如果遇到问题或有改进建议欢迎参与项目讨论分享体验将你的优化经验分享给其他魔兽玩家WarcraftHelper让经典游戏在现代系统上重获新生无论是怀旧的老玩家还是新入坑的玩家都能获得更好的游戏体验。开始你的优化之旅让魔兽争霸III再次成为你电脑上最流畅的游戏吧【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考